What is SR22 Non Owner Vehicle Insurance and How Does It Work?

If your motorist’s license was previously suspended due to an excess of traffic tickets or a DUI, the procedure of getting your license restored and getting back on the road is more complicated than it would be otherwise. If your motorist’s license is suspended, the majority of states need by law that you acquire an automobile insurance plan with an SR22 certification before you can have your license restored. This required uses whether you own an automobile. If you do not own an automobile, you must acquire a non-owner cars and truck insurance plan, in addition to an SR22 rider, in order to have your license lawfully restored.

Most states need chauffeurs with suspended licenses to acquire non-owner SR22 automobile insurance prior to reinstatement. Just eight states in the U.S. do not have this requirement. These states consist of Pennsylvania, New York, North Carolina, Oklahoma, Delaware, Kentucky, Minnesota, and New Mexico. Nevertheless, if you plan to move from among these states to a state where SR22 automobile insurance is required (such as California), you will need to acquire the non-owner policy to acquire a chauffeur’s license in your brand-new house state.

To receive a non-owner insurance plan, you must not own an automobile, and you can not have an ignition interlock gadget requirement pending on your record, resulting from a DUI or comparable conviction. If you do not own a vehicle and satisfy the basic requirements for a non-owner SR22, you will need to contact an insurance representative and acquire a non-owner insurance plan. Be sure to let the representative understand your situation, so he or she will understand that you will need an SR22 rider. As soon as you’ve paid any involved fees for the rider, the representative will electronically finish and submit the SR22 types required by the state.

As with any other insurance plan, it’s important to keep in mind to constantly pay your premiums on time. If you fail to pay your SR22 non owner automobile insurance premiums, your representative is required by law to notify the state. If your policy lapses for any reason, it is most likely that the state will re-suspend your license until such time as you re-purchase and re-file brand-new SR22 documentation.

Even a non-owner insurance plan must maintain the state-mandated minimum protection limits, normally consisting of liability protection for home damage and bodily injury. Most states need SR22 non-owners automobile insurance protection for 3 years, however the amount of time that you will be required to maintain SR22 certification can vary by area and situation. Make certain that you know your state’s SR22 laws, as well as any extra requirements mandated by the courts and/or DMV in your area.

What cars are covered under SR22 Non Owner Cat Insurance Policy

While it may sound odd to carry an automobile insurance plan when you do not own a vehicle, a non-owner insurance plan intends to cover lorries you might drive temporarily, such as when borrowing an automobile from a buddy. If you have actually an automobile signed up under your name, keep an automobile at your house, or have actually been given an automobile for daily use, none of these lorries qualify under the non-owner insurance plan. Must you acquire an automobile or otherwise have actually a vehicle signed up to you, you must immediately update your insurance representative so you can change to an owner policy.

Just How Much Does SR22 Non Owner Insurance Cost?

The expenses of a non-owner automobile insurance plan with an SR22 rider vary based on your driving history and area, among other aspects. The significant expenses associated with non-owner SR22 insurance are the premiums; however, the insurance provider will likewise frequently charge a small fee for filing the SR22 types (normally approximately $15-25). Non-owner automobile insurance expenses vary by state, however, due to the fact that those with a history of traffic infractions and/or DUIs are thought about high-risk, carrying the SR22 rider will typically cost more than a routine non-owner automobile insurance plan.

What is teh cost distinction between a non-owner policy and a standard SR22 policy?

Non-owner automobile insurance coverage are typically less expensive than basic automobile policies, even with the SR22 recommendation, mostly due to the fact that you do not have an automobile and will not be expected to drive frequently
